SYSFAIL: R3AI_DNL_CUST_BASIS

Hi,
When i start the initial load of any object (ex: DNL_CUST_BASIS) from T.Code: R3AS, I can see the Running Status in T.Code: R3AM1. When i chk in T.Code: SMQ1 in CRM, it is showing the below error:
Function Module: CRS_FIRST_DOWNLOAD_TRIGGER
Queue Name: R3AI_DNL_CUST_BASIS
Status: SYSFAIL
When i click on status, the msg is "The Current application triggered a termination with a short dump".
i chk in T.Code: ST22,
Error msg: No External System (such as CRM) Connected
Program: SAPLCRM0 in CRM_FIRST_CALL_OPERATIONS
Main Prg: SAPMSSY1
Include: LCRM0U68
Line: 75
MsgClass: c_
MsgNo.: 50
Pls help in solving this...
rgds,
balu

Hi,
For this type of error, "No external system (such as CRM) connected" kindly check if you have maintained the logical system correctly for the R/3 and CRM on the R/3 and CRM side. Check the table CRMRFCPAR on R/3 side and also check the table CRMSUBTAB.
The entries should be in the following basis:
MANDT CONSUMER     OBJNAME         RFCDEST       DOWN
      CRM                  *                       YourRFCDes    * (All Load Types)
Apart from these kindly if you have all the entries in following tables and transactions:
RFCs - SM59
Partner profiles - WE20
Tables CRMCONSUM and CRMRFCPAR
SMQS and SMQR
SMOEAC
R3AC4
I hope this helps.

  • SYSFAIL Error in SMQ2 - Transfer of material from R/3 to CRM

    Hi,
    We are using standard BDOC to transfer material from R/3 to CRM. BDOC Type is PRODUCT_MAT, Queue name is R3AD_MATERIA<Material No>.
    There are some queues which are struck in SMQ2. There are no struck queues in R/3. The struck queue has the status SYSFAIL and when I double click, it shows Message - Error in Mapping (Details: transaction SMW01)
    I checked transaction - SMW01. The queue name which is in SYSFAIL status is not coming up in SMW01.
    I do not understand whereelse I can see the detailed error message.
    This error does not occur for all articles.
    As I don't have sufficient knowledge in CRM and BDOCs, any pointers regarding the issue will be very much helpful.
    Thanks and Regards,
    Lakshmi

    Hi Lakshmi,
    Please follow as below:
    SMWP-Middleware Monitoring Cockpit- This transaction gathers a wide set of information about the status of the Middleware & Downloads in both the CRM system, the R/3. All statuses should normally be green but there may be some circumstances which stop this occurring. Expand the section Generation Information which refers to the generation of BDoc Types. Where ever you see error you can right click and Select Analysis Tool then right click and check the error.The log shows the error.
    SMQ2- Select a Queue and select Display. Queues connected to R/3 start with a queue name of R3A/D.
    Double click on the Status field i.e SYSFAIL. Reason will be shown.In your case it is u201CError in Mapping (Details: transaction SMW01)u201D. Then Continue and select a queue and select Display.You can see the Individual BDocs are beoing displayed.
    SMW01- give Bdoc Type as " Product_mat". If it is not displaying then I request you to check if all the objects are generated properly.This may also happen if the objects are not properly generated.Use tx-Genstatus. That will give you a list of error objects to be generated.

  • SMQ2: SYSFAIL Comparison error during the execution of a simple

    Hi folks, I have an operation mapping interface determination with exactly 1 target message of occurence 0..1, that means the mapping output can be nothing for some input messages, that means a target message is not produced so that the output looks like this:
    <?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
    <Messages><Message1/></Messages>
    In services builder the test finishes successfully when no output message is produced. Also in integration builder i can test the configuration and it works without errors.
    But in runtime the message status is set to "Recorded for Outbound Processing" in SXI_MONITOR and the queue status of the message to "Message has errors". The message stops in SMQ2 with "SYSFAIL" as status and statusText "Comparison error during the execution of a simple" (truncated).
    Anybody experienced the same? How has the output of an operation mapping to look like when no target message is produced?
    I also tested with an output like this when no target is produced, but this results in System error "Split mapping created no messages" in SXI_MONITOR:
    <?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
    <ns0:Messages xmlns:ns0="http://sap.com/xi/XI/SplitAndMerge">
    <ns0:Message1></ns0:Message1></ns0:Messages>
    Thanks for your help, best regards, Martin

    You seem to be having a multi-mapping involved.
    The operation mapping has to produce at least the start and end tag.....even if the entire message is not present
    Ex:
    <SRC>
    <First>
    <Middle>
    <Last>
    </SRC>
    If above is the structure, then it should be ensured that at least <SRC></SRC> is created by your mapping program....however in your case this is not happening....the tags that you see Messages and Message1 are due to the multi-mapping program and your message should be more than this.
    if you say that occurence is 0..1 then what you can do is map this 0..1 node (root) with at least a blank Constant.
    Unless you create a message (even though empty) you will continue to receive the error message.

  • SYSFAIL Error in SMQ2

    Hi All
    I am trying to do an Initial Load on the Customizing Object DNL_CUST_BASIS5 to download the Country realted customizing settings from ECC 6.0 to CRM 2007.
    The load failed with queue in SMQ2 in SYSFAIL state. The error is GUID_FOR_LOGSYS_CHANGED.
    A few weeks earlier, I donwloaded the same object. I did not face any issues.
    Thanks in advance
    Best Regards
    Ram Sushanth

    Hi Ram,
      Make sure you have same logical system name and GUID in below tables
         In ECC  -
    >  CRMPRLS
         In CRM -
    >  CRMMLSGUID
       If GUID is not matching, delete the entry from table CRMMLSGUID and restart the load.  Entry will create in the table CRMMLSGUID, when first initial load triggers. Below note specifies the same.
         Note 765018 - Problems with logical system during data exchange
    NOTE: You should never do this in Production.
